Output 5ae32cb3647578e9052d6de397bec3d4aa774bda681925203259bbe039e9d150:1

value
75208983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cea0e532931dc4a7013f9fac87cfd58959db9f2 OP_EQUAL
address
32sJRLbYk9f9qnQn3DPXj5KbRpT1uzT3vG
transaction
5ae32cb3647578e9052d6de397bec3d4aa774bda681925203259bbe039e9d150
confirmations
355368
spent
true